Wits installs Africa’s first liver perfusion machine to boost organ transplants

By Charmaine Ndlela South Africa’s severe shortage of donor organs has received a significant boost following the installation of Africa’s first liver perfusion machine at the Wits Donald Gordon Medical Centre (WDGMC), a breakthrough expected to increase the number of organs suitable for life-saving transplants.
